Understanding the Importance of Garage Door Rollers

Before delving into the specifics of roller replacement, it’s crucial to understand the role that rollers play in the operation of a garage door. Rollers are small wheels attached to the sides of the garage door panels, allowing them to move smoothly along the tracks during opening and closing. They bear the weight of the door and help distribute it evenly, minimizing strain on the opener and other components.

Over time, garage door rollers can become worn, damaged, or misaligned due to factors such as age, frequent use, lack of maintenance, and exposure to the elements. When rollers deteriorate, they can cause a range of issues, including:

  • Noisy Operation: Worn or damaged rollers can produce squeaking, grinding, or banging noises during operation, which can be disruptive and annoying.
  • Uneven Movement: Misaligned or damaged rollers can cause the garage door to move unevenly, resulting in jerky or jolting motion.
  • Increased Friction: Rollers that are worn or seized can increase friction between the door panels and the tracks, making it more difficult for the door to open and close smoothly.
  • Premature Wear: Faulty rollers can place excessive strain on other components of the garage door system, such as the tracks, hinges, and opener, leading to accelerated wear and potential breakdowns.

Signs that Your Garage Door Rollers Need Replacement

Recognizing the signs of roller wear and deterioration is the first step in addressing potential issues with your garage door. Here are some common signs that indicate it may be time to replace your garage door rollers:

  1. Excessive Noise: If your garage door is making loud or unusual noises during operation, such as squeaking, grinding, or banging, it could be a sign that the rollers are worn or damaged.
  2. Uneven Movement: Observe the movement of your garage door as it opens and closes. If you notice any jerky or jolting motion, or if the door appears to be tilting to one side, it may indicate that the rollers are misaligned or damaged.
  3. Difficulty Operating: Difficulty opening or closing your garage door smoothly could be a result of worn or seized rollers. If you find yourself exerting more force than usual to operate the door, it’s time to inspect the rollers for signs of wear.
  4. Visible Damage: Inspect the rollers visually for signs of wear, damage, or rust. Cracks, chips, or flat spots on the roller wheels are indications that they need to be replaced.
